Friends in Ireland was founded by Marian Finucane and John Clarke in June 2002. It was born out of a visit to South Africa in mid 2002 where they saw, at first hand, the dire circumstances of orphaned and abandoned children infected and affected by HIV AIDS.

 

 

The aim of projects is to provide residential, feeding, medical care and support for the destitute children who have been orphaned by AIDS and who have nowhere to live. The compulsion to assist the children who live in dire circumstances has led to the establishment of Friends in Ireland housing, feeding and health care projects in KwaZulu Natal and Eastern Cape, South Africa.

Friends in Ireland is a comparatively small N.G.O. with a core component of very committed, dedicated, Irish and indigenous South African workers and volunteers. 
They are based on the principle of people-centred development - advocating community responsibility and enablement - facilitating positive change and autonomy.
Working closely with and establishing close communications with local communities enhances the effectiveness of our programmes and projects. 

 
Work is aligned to South African national, local and cultural priorities and is strongly supported by local communities, Municipalities, relevant South African Departments, tribal leaders and other N.G.O’s.

We have a large network of very generous volunteers, corporate and private donors and advisors in Ireland and South Africa.

Since 2007 Friends in Ireland, in conjunction with Sli Eile, has been working with volunteer groups from Jesuit schools in Ireland. In addition to the primary goal of  projects(to provide infrastructural development) students are given a unique opportunity to experience the difficulties faced by the people of these regions, giving them a valuable,  compassionate, human context in which to frame their lives.
